Red Blood Cell Profile on Growing Friesien Holstein

The aim of this study was to obtain the profile of erythrocyte count, hemoglobin concentration, and hematocrit values on growing Friesien Holstein. Twenty five Friesien Holstein calves were used in this study and divided into five group (n=5). Blood sample were taken from jugular vein and were examined for erythrocyte count, hemoglobin concentration, and hematokrit values. The result of this study showed that the mean erythrocyte count was low in the first month of life, increased gradually until 6 month. The hematocrit values were highest in the first 3 month and disposed stable over the sixth month to one years of life. Hemoglobin concentration was stable for 1-12 month old.
